"The Sword of Villon" is a 1956 American TV episode of the Screen Directors Playhouse series.
[2][3] Francois Villon learns of a plot to assassinate the king, and gathers his followers to stop the plot and save the king's life.
The show was a collaboration between the Screen Directors Guild, the Hal Roach Studios and the J Walter Thompson advertising agency.
In January 1956 the Screen Directors Playhouse announced they had signed Errol Flynn to play Francois Villon and it would be directed by Don Weis.
[5] Filmink magazine later wrote the episode was "more of interest as a curiosity piece than anything else but it’s not awful by any means and Errol seems engaged.
